Vic Ripley (May 30, 1906 in Elgin, Ontario, Canada - ?/?/1963)in Las Vegas, NV - was a professional hockey centerman who played 7 seasons in the National Hockey League for the Chicago Black Hawks, Boston Bruins, New York Rangers and St. Louis Eagles; later served as a golf pro at the Desert Inn Country Club in Las Vegas, NV.
